Players Like...

❤ Unparalleled Depth and Customization

Players can choose from dozens of professional and amateur leagues around the world, including the NHL, various European leagues, and the new NCAA Division I college hockey teams. This allows managers to guide an NHL franchise to Stanley Cup glory, rebuild a struggling international team, or create a custom fictional hockey league. The game provides a highly detailed player and team database, enabling managers to scout, recruit, and develop players at all levels. The new NCAA system introduces unique mechanics around managing scholarships, academic eligibility, and recruiting top prospects. Reviewers praise the depth and authenticity of the gameplay systems, which realistically simulate all aspects of running a hockey organization.

❤ Fine-Tuned Tactics and Strategies

Players can fine-tune their team's approach in areas like offensive and defensive systems, special teams, and line combinations. The game provides feedback on how well these tactics suit the strengths and weaknesses of the current roster, enabling managers to optimize their team's performance. Reviewers note that the tactics system is a significant improvement over previous installments, with the game now doing a better job of matching the right tactics to the players' skillsets. This allows for more meaningful strategic decision-making and a greater sense of control over the on-ice product.

❤ Immersive Roster Management and Player Dynamics

Managing the player roster is a deep and engaging part of the experience. Players praise the level of control offered in areas like contract negotiations, trades, the draft, and player development. The new "team harmony" system adds an extra layer of realism, as players can now create conflicts and factions within the locker room that impact team morale and performance. Reviewers highlight the importance of properly balancing player roles, personalities, and chemistry in order to build a successful, cohesive team. The ability to defer injury treatment decisions and the increased impact of major injuries on player ratings further enhance the strategic depth of roster management.

❤ Authentic Hockey Simulation

While the game's 2D match engine has received some improvements, many reviewers recommend focusing on the text-based simulation mode to follow the action. Features like pre-set injuries and suspensions in historical modes, expanded international tournaments, and the inclusion of real-world bonuses in player contracts all contribute to the sense of immersion. Reviewers highlight the game's ability to capture the ebb and flow of a hockey season, with Cinderella stories and unexpected outcomes that mirror real-life occurrences.
